Ingredients
For our delicious Gourmet Tiramisu Yule Log Cake, gather the following ingredients:
For the Sponge Cake
- 1/3 cup plain flour
- 1 1/2 teaspoons instant espresso
- 2 large egg whites, at room temperature
- 5 tablespoons white sugar
- 3 large egg yolks, at room temperature
- 2 large whole eggs, at room temperature
- 3 tablespoons white sugar
For the Cream Filling
- 7/8 cup chilled heavy cream
- 3 tablespoons confectioners’ sugar
- 3/4 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 2 tablespoons coffee-flavored liqueur (or coffee-flavored fruit juice alternative)
- 1/2 cup chilled mascarpone cheese
How to Make Gourmet Tiramisu Yule Log Cake
Step 1: Preheat the Oven
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
- Line your baking tray with parchment paper to prevent sticking.
Step 2: Prepare the Sponge Mixture
- In a mixing bowl, combine flour and instant espresso. Set aside.
- In another bowl, beat egg whites until frothy. Gradually add 5 tablespoons of sugar until stiff peaks form.
- In yet another bowl, whisk together egg yolks and whole eggs until thickened. Slowly fold in the dry mixture.
Step 3: Combine Mixtures
- Gently fold in the beaten egg whites into the yolk mixture until just combined. Be careful not to deflate it.
Step 4: Bake the Sponge
- Pour the batter onto the prepared baking tray and spread evenly.
- Bake in preheated oven for about 8 minutes or until lightly golden.
Step 5: Prepare Cream Filling
- In a clean bowl, whip heavy cream until soft peaks form.
- Add confectioners’ sugar and vanilla extract; mix until well combined.
- Fold in mascarpone cheese gently until smooth.
Step 6: Assemble Your Yule Log
- Once baked sponge is cool, carefully remove it from the tray.
- Spread cream filling over the sponge evenly, leaving edges clear.
- Roll tightly from one end to create a log shape; wrap in plastic wrap and chill.
Step 7: Serve
- Dust with cocoa powder before serving. Slice generously and enjoy your beautiful Gourmet Tiramisu Yule Log Cake!

How to Perfect Gourmet Tiramisu Yule Log Cake
Perfecting your Gourmet Tiramisu Yule Log Cake is key to impressing your guests. Here are some helpful tips.
- Use room temperature eggs: This helps achieve better volume and texture when whipping egg whites and yolks.
- Sift flour before measuring: Sifting ensures a lighter cake and prevents clumps in your batter.
- Chill your mixing bowl: For whipping cream, using a chilled bowl helps maintain its structure during whipping.
- Don’t rush cooling: Allow the cake to cool completely before assembling; this prevents melting the filling.
- Experiment with flavors: Feel free to add different extracts like almond or orange for unique flavor notes.
- Store properly: Keep leftovers covered in the refrigerator to maintain freshness for up to three days.

Common Mistakes to Avoid
When making the Gourmet Tiramisu Yule Log Cake, avoid these common pitfalls to ensure your dessert turns out perfect.
- Using cold ingredients: Cold eggs and cream can affect the texture. Always let them come to room temperature before using.
- Overmixing the batter: This can lead to a dense cake. Mix just until combined for a light and fluffy result.
- Skipping the dusting step: Failing to dust with cocoa powder can make your log look less appealing. Always finish with a generous dusting for that classic look.
- Not chilling adequately: The cake needs time to set. Be patient and chill it properly before serving for the best flavor and texture.
- Ignoring storage guidelines: Improper storage can ruin your dessert. Follow storage instructions closely to maintain freshness.

Storage & Reheating Instructions
Refrigerator Storage
- Store in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
- Keep away from strong-smelling foods to prevent flavor absorption.
Freezing Gourmet Tiramisu Yule Log Cake
- Wrap tightly in plastic wrap and then in aluminum foil for up to 2 months.
- Thaw in the refrigerator overnight before serving.

Frequently Asked Questions
Here are some common questions about the Gourmet Tiramisu Yule Log Cake.
Can I use a different flavor in my Gourmet Tiramisu Yule Log Cake?
Absolutely! You can experiment with flavors like mocha or hazelnut by adjusting the coffee or adding flavored extracts.
What can I substitute for mascarpone cheese?
Cream cheese mixed with a bit of heavy cream makes a great alternative if you can’t find mascarpone.
How do I decorate my Gourmet Tiramisu Yule Log Cake?
You can use chocolate shavings, whipped cream, or even festive berries for decoration!
Can I make this cake ahead of time?
Yes! This cake is perfect for making ahead. Just be sure to store it properly as mentioned above.
